How Do They Work?
Georgetown title loans are a type of secured loan where borrowers use their vehicle’s title as collateral. Here’s how they work in simple steps: First, the borrower brings their car or motorcycle to a lender, who then assesses its value and current market price. If the offer is acceptable to the borrower, they hand over their title in exchange for cash. Once approved, the borrower receives the funds quickly—often within 30 minutes to an hour—and can continue using their vehicle as normal while repaying the loan over a set period.
Unlike traditional loans that rely on credit scores, Georgetown title loans focus primarily on the equity and value of the vehicle. This means even those with less-than-perfect credit or no credit history can qualify for these loans. Additionally, the approval process is generally faster than bank loans, making them an attractive option for folks needing quick access to cash. Once the loan is repaid in full, the borrower’s title is returned.
Benefits and Risks Explained
When considering a Georgetown title loan, it’s crucial to balance its benefits against potential risks. One significant advantage is the process’s speed and convenience. Unlike traditional loans that rely on extensive credit checks, Georgetown title loans often offer quick approval, sometimes even on the same day. This swiftness can be a game-changer when you need access to cash fast. No lengthy waiting or complex paperwork needed.
However, there are risks associated with any loan. With title loans, the primary risk lies in the potential loss of your vehicle if you fail to repay the loan as agreed. These loans are secured against your vehicle’s title, which means a default could result in its repossession. Additionally, interest rates for Georgetown title loans can be higher compared to other loan types, so it’s essential to carefully consider your repayment ability before committing.
